Flat 2, Lynton House, 53 Middle Lane, Crouch End, London, N8 8SJ is a leasehold flat built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 904 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£543,085 , which equates to approximately £601 per square foot. It was last sold on 20 May 2022 for £525,000. Since then, the value has increased by £18,085, representing a 3.4% increase, or approximately 1.0% per year.

Flat 2, Lynton House, 53 Middle Lane, Crouch End, London, Haringey, Greater London, N8 8SJ has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 26 Oct 2021.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ully triple gl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 5 Sep 2011, and the property received the same rating of C with an unchanged energy efficiency score of 72.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The windows were upgraded from fully double glazed to fully triple gl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 19%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
